- What is Signet Jewelers's international segment — total long-lived assets?
- Signet Jewelers (SIG) reported international segment — total long-lived assets of $168.4M in Q1 2026.
- How has Signet Jewelers's international segment — total long-lived assets changed year-over-year?
- Signet Jewelers's international segment — total long-lived assets increased by 10.9% year-over-year, from $151.9M to $168.4M.
- What does international segment — total long-lived assets mean?
- This metric captures the value of non-current, tangible, and intangible assets held by the international segment that are expected to provide economic benefits for more than one year. It indicates the long-term commitment and infrastructure investment in the international market.
